It involves the study and application of beauty treatment. As a segment of medical science, cosmetology is based on the physical appearance of a person and helps in enhancing the looks. It consists of different branches that deal with beauty therapy and treatments for the face, hair, skin, and overall body.
A cosmetologist is a licensed expert who performs cosmetic treatments to the hair, skin, and nails. Madam C.J. Walker, Estee Lauder, and Elizabeth Arden are among the famous cosmetologists who made beauty a way of life!
Some of the common disciplines in cosmetology are:
Cosmetology is a medical and non-medical field. It consists of a diverse range of cosmetology courses. They may range from certification, diploma, and academic degree.
Medical cosmetology involves the treatment of skin ailments with laser and other procedures. If you want to pursue your career in medical cosmetology, you have to complete your degree in Medicine and then take a specialized cosmetology course in clinical cosmetology. These courses may vary from a certification or diploma program of around 1 year.
Non-medical cosmetology, on the other hand, is all about skincare and beauty therapies. For this, you can choose a beautician course, a certificate course in cosmetology or a skin course. These courses do not require a bachelor’s degree and can be easily pursued by the candidates who have finished their senior secondary education.
